Winner of the 2016 Baileys Women's Prize for Fiction and the Desmond Elliott PrizeShortlisted for Best Newcomer at the Irish Book AwardsLonglisted for the 2016 International Dylan Thomas PrizeThe Irish Times March Book of the MonthFrom Lisa McInerney, hailed by The Irish Times as “arguably the most talented writer at work in Ireland today,” comes The Glorious Heresies, a searing debut novel about life on the fringes of Ireland’s post-crash society. When grandmother Maureen Phelan is surprised in her home by a stranger, she clubs the intruder with a Holy Stone. The consequences of this unplanned murder connect four misfits struggling against their meager circumstances.
